"These are the three famous Pyramids of Giza, built over 4,500 years ago during the Old Kingdom. The largest pyramid belongs to King Khufu, the second to his son King Khafre, and the smallest to King Menkaure. They were built as royal tombs and are the only remaining Wonder of the Ancient World. Today, they are one of Egypt's most famous landmarks and attract millions of visitors every year. "This is the Great Sphinx of Giza. It has the body of a lion and the head of a king, believed to represent King Khafre. It was built over 4,500 years ago and is one of the most famous statues in the world. The lion's body symbolizes strength, while the human head represents wisdom. The Sphinx was built to guard the pyramids and remains one of the greatest symbols of ancient Egypt. "Welcome to the Grand Egyptian Museum, the largest archaeological museum in the world dedicated to a single civilization. It displays thousands of ancient Egyptian artifacts, including the complete treasures of King Tutankhamun. The museum offers a journey through more than 5,000 years of Egyptian history, combining modern design with one of the world's greatest archaeological collections."
